Question
qn 18. a significant impact of the economic specialization that occurred as a result of the neolithic revolution was -
- a rapid decline in food production.
- a breakdown of interregional trade networks.
- rapid social stratification and the creation of elite classes of rulers.
- increased public ownership of land that was once privately owned
Brief Explanations
The Neolithic Revolution's economic specialization led to social changes. Food production increased (so first option wrong), trade networks expanded (second wrong), and land became more privately owned (fourth wrong). It caused rapid social stratification with elite rulers.
